Abstract

fetched live from OpenAlex

Energy conservation is often the most economical solution to energy shortages.Energy conservation may result in the increase of financial capital,environmental value,national security,personal security.Direct consumers of energy may want to conserve energy in order to reduce energy costs and promote economic security.The government of Canada attaches great importance to energy conservation.An attempt is made in this paper to access hydroelectricity net generation and wind power in Canada context.Energy conservation efforts by Natural Resources Canada are also discussed.
